Abstract
A rotor for a motor is provided with: a stacked core made of a plurality of steel plates stacked on top of each other in a direction of an axis of a rotating shaft, has a circular pillar shape centered around the axis, and is provided with a plurality of magnet insertion grooves arranged in a circumferential direction of the rotor and penetrating through the circular pillar shape in the direction of the axis; permanent magnets respectively inserted into the magnet insertion grooves; a pair of end plates respectively stacked on opposite ends of the stacked core in the direction of the axis and closing the magnet insertion grooves; and a pressing portion restraining the permanent magnet in the direction of the axis by pressing the permanent magnet in the direction of the axis.
